Hi there, I'm Kelli! I believe prioritizing mental health is key to feeling grounded and confident in pursuit of the life you want for yourself. My goal is to offer a supportive environment where you can fully express yourself, gain insight, and take steps forward. In our work together, I’ll combine empathy with practical tools to help you along the way. My focus Struggling with anxious thoughts or self-doubt? I work with young adults navigating anxiety, life transitions, trauma, and self-esteem challenges. Together, we’ll build coping skills and create a personalized plan for growth that feels empowering and achievable. My approach I believe everyone deserves an individualized approach to their mental health care and is ultimately in charge of their own journey. Once we decide to work together, we’ll act as partners in that therapeutic journey. I like to prioritize open communication and mutual respect in our relationship. I’ll be there to listen, support, and challenge you. My communication style I value open communication and authenticity in relationships with others. I am to be warm and non-confrontational, which allows me to be open-minded to honest feedback from individuals that I am working with. My journey to mental healthcare I began my provider journey as a behavioral specialist working with teens and young adults in an intensive outpatient setting for high-risk youth, seeing these individuals heal and grow in pursuit of their goals, inspired me to pursue my own as a clinical social worker and provide psychotherapy to the same population that inspired me. My goals for you I humbly believe that reaching goals is entirely up to the individual. I simply aim to create a safe space for clients to share their most intimate parts of themselves and provide them the support they need as they move forward on this journey.
